摘要
Plants of Tigridia pavonia (L.f.) DC were regenerated from twin-scaling explants cultured on Murashige and Skoog and N-6 basal medium. The highest formation of shoots per responding explant was obtained on N-6 medium supplemented with 4.5 mu M 2,4-dichlorophenoxy acetic acid in combination with 2.2 mu M benzylaminopurine. Shoots rooted readily on N-6 basal medium supplemented with 1 g l(-1) activated charcoal and 2.6 mu M naphtalenacetic acid. The rooted shoots achieved 100% survival. Inter Simple Sequence Repeat analysis was carried out to check for possible genetic alterations in plants obtained after two consecutive subcultures. The results revealed that the recovered plants did not exhibit any type of polymorphism.
